Through my work and interests, I consider myself a community contributor to the beautiful Caribbean island of Aruba. My interests span behavioral change, social influence, health promotion, health interventions, nature conservation, personal development, marketing, and branding. These interests have been shaped by my academic journey, observations, readings, interactions, and experiences.
My academic journey began with a Bachelor of Business and Management in Marketing at Hogeschool van Arnhem en Nijmegen (University of Applied Sciences), the Netherlands, following my secondary education in Aruba. I furthered my education with a Master of Science in Business Administration, specializing in Marketing, from Radboud University, Nijmegen, the Netherlands.
I have been contributing to the education of future marketing and business professionals since 2008 as a Marketing lecturer at the Faculty for Accounting, Finance, and Marketing at the University of Aruba. My ongoing responsibilities include teaching, contributing to curriculum development, and engaging in academic-related committees.
Contributing to the Aruban community through research has always been valuable to me. I developed a passionate interest in health-related behavior, sparked by my personal observations, literature review, and community engagement in the area of health in Aruba. This curiosity led me to meet Prof. dr. Moniek Buijzen and dr. Crystal R. Smit, and a collaboration was initiated.
Under their guidance and with the support of the University of Aruba, I embarked on my journey as an external PhD candidate at the Behavioural Science Institute of Radboud University in 2015. Dr. Rebecca N. H. de Leeuw joined the team later on. In 2020, following the employment transition of Moniek and Crystal, I joined the Erasmus School of Social and Behavioural Sciences at Erasmus University Rotterdam, where I expect to complete my research at the end of 2025.
